Job Description :
Performs as required day-to-day customer service claims activities, including repair claims processing via call handling, mail handling of incoming repair contractor invoices, account maintenance, file documentation, problem resolution, reporting and claims follow-up activities.
The job requires flexibility to work weekends and/or evenings via a rotating schedule (non-traditional schedule
Previous claims experience preferred.

Key Accountabilities:
Receive inbound claims calls from customers related to services provided.
Remain accessible to achieve appropriate problem resolution.
Clarify the needs of the customer, answer customer inquiries, and assist in the resolution of concerns.
Document customer contacts and claims as appropriate. Maintain a courteous and knowledgeable appearance to the customer.
Handle difficult calls and avoid escalation whenever possible.
Be receptive to performance feedback and continuously seek to improve own skills.
Exercise good judgment in the assignment of contractors.
Maintain a high level of application, process, and water and sewer utility knowledge.
Continuously improve call handling skills, systems knowledge, communications skills and software knowledge, enhancing customer service levels.
Identify and relay to Supervisor areas for improvement within the customer inquiry and concern resolution processes.
Provide exceptional service to the customer that meets or exceeds all service level agreements.
Support and sustain a positive environment that fosters team performance and individual excellence.
Maintain adherence to all policies, procedures, programs, standards of performance and approved business objectives including those involving affirmative action, communications, community relations, human resources, labor relations, health and safety, and security.
